Subject: Re: Classic 900 - Hard Ride


On Sun, 19 Dec 1999 12:47:36, John Tuach <johnnopsamh.demon.co.uk> wrote: > > Having driven a 1990 900s saloon for some 6 years and around 120,000 > miles I then purchased a convertible of the same age but with less than > half the mileage. > > I am baffled as to the reasons for the difference in the ride > characteristics between the saloon and the soft-top. Whereas the saloon > was a joy to drive, the soft-top feels as if the wheels are bolted > directly onto the chassis with even the slightest road unevenness > causing the car to dance around. > > Anybody else feel that the ride is hard on this type of car? Your convertible (and all turbos) probably was shipped with the heavy duty suspension package, which included heavier shocks, springs, and possibly larger diameter stabilizer bar. And you don't want to drive a turbo without these elements. -- Good luck, Buddy Buddy Donnelly donnellynopsamabay.rr.com
